So let’s say there is a skills gap in your company. If budgets allow, your first inclination might be to hire someone from outside the company to close that gap. After all, there are some people who know how to look great on "paper", and a stunning resume can make any company leader salivate over the potential of hiring a "rock star" employee.
While that philosophy works in certain situations, new research suggests promoting an in-house employee may actually perform better than hiring an external candidate.
The research, conducted by University of Pennsylvania Wharton School of Management Professor Matthew Bidwell, claims external hires actually get lower performance evaluations during their first years on the job than internal workers who are promoted into similar jobs, according to Knowledge@Wharton, the online journal of the Wharton School. In addition, external hires have higher exit rates, and can be paid up to 20% more than internal candidates.
